Friday, May 5th, Mother luck smiled on a proper Nigerian “hustler” who emerged as Nigeria’s biggest lottery jackpot winner.

Anthony Akuma who described himself as a petty businessman was presented with a cheque of N5,675,000.00 in the PlentyMillions National Lottery drawn on April 26th, 2017. PlentyMillions is operated by EG&H Integrated Concepts Limited.

Akuma, an indigene of Okposi Local Government Area of Ebonyi state, described the day as the happiest in his lifetime, saying his years of toil and hustling were over following the jackpot win, and urged all Nigerians to embrace PlentyMillions Lottery as it is “real”.

Speaking at the Presentation Ceremony, MD/CEO of EG&H Integrated Concepts Ltd., Thompson Eja said the event was to celebrate the biggest Jackpot Lottery winner in the history of Nigeria by the name Anthony Akuma, adding that in 2005 the Federal Government passed the National Lottery Act with a goal “to create an environment where we can have a lottery in Nigeria that rivals what you have in the UK, what you have in America, what you have in the Philippines, what you have in South Africa, and our goal as a licensed operator in Nigeria is to create exciting lotteries that can enable things like this happen, so that when somebody wins your lottery, it changes their lives”.

Anthony Akuma

He expressed the hope that “Akuma’s life, being the first huge winner of a jackpot lottery in Nigeria, will be positively and significantly impacted”, he expressed optimism that Nigeria with a population of over 180 million people can develop lottery that is beneficial to Nigerian

He recalled that in the US, the U.K. and even South Africa, people win millions and billions of dollars in lottery schemes, while in Nigeria the first huge jackpot winner is taking home N5.6million only, stressing: “Our goal, and the goal of the National Lottery Regulatory Commission (NLRC) is to see routine jackpots wins in the excess of N100 million in Nigeria. I think it can happen, I know it will happen, and I hope we will lead and be pioneers in making that happen.

In his remarks, the Representative of the Director General of the Commission, Tsav Yagbav congratulated operators of PlentyMillions for being able to break through with the successful jackpot wining. He also saluted the winner, Akuma “who is the first jackpot winner in Nigeria” as well as Diamond Bank and First Bank who are EG&H channel partners in the scheme.

He said government, through the 2005 Act established the Commission to regulate the practice of Lottery business in Nigeria to among other things, ensure that “when people play Lottery, the rules are set before them, and they know what they are doing, they know what they are going into, and people don’t change the rules in the middle of the game. This was happening before the Act came into being.

“It is also to ensure that the whole process is transparent, and also to ensure, as we are doing today that when people win they get their winnings,” adding that the practice in the past where operators change the wining price after the draws is a thing of the past as the Commission is effectively monitoring and supervising the process.

He further added that the main reason for his presence at the ceremony was to give an endorsement to what EG&H Integrated Concepts Ltd has done, and to ensure that “after the presentation of the Big Cheque, the winner gets his money as soon as possible”.
